This is the story of how one woman changed the balance of power in Western Europe, by divorcing one man and marrying another.  Eleanor of Aquitaine is the Queen of France, but has been alienated from her husband.  Her campaign for an end to that marriage led to a shocking remarriage with a much younger man, and the beginning of the Plantaganet dynasty in England.  Along the way we discover why our favorite tales of knightly romance, from Lancelot and Guinevere to Tristan and Isolde, are connected to Eleanor and her enormous influence.
